The right machinery choice determines your plant's efficiency and its long-term success. Here are the key points to keep in mind as you decide.

The material to be processed at the plant is decisive: different materials such as PET, PE, PP and PVC require different equipment. Equipment designed specifically for each material type should be selected.
Plan capacity according to your daily or monthly workload. Insufficient performance harms production, while oversized systems drive up operating costs.
Energy is one of the main costs for recycling operations. Systems designed with newer technology consume less electricity while delivering high efficiency.
Recycling machines run continuously under demanding conditions. Technical features such as structural strength and the quality of the blades and motor should be examined.
Access to technical service and the availability of spare parts are critical for long-term success. After-sales support is an integral part of the decision.
Smart systems and digital monitoring improve production quality and reduce errors. International quality and safety standards, in turn, demonstrate the reliability and legal compliance of the product.
